The NBA play-in tournament is set to tip off on Tuesday, April 14, solidifying the final two playoff seeds in each conference. The Detroit Pistons, holding a 60-22 record and the top seed, are keenly observing the tournament’s progression to discover who they will be hosting for Game 1 of the NBA playoffs on Sunday at 6:30 p.m. (NBC).
Eastern Conference Play-In Predictions
Predictions are circulating regarding all three rounds of the play-in tournament, forecasting which teams will advance to challenge the Pistons and the Oklahoma City Thunder in the initial playoff round.
The Miami Heat concluded the regular season with a slump, suffering 10 losses in their final 15 games, marked by the NBA’s worst defensive performance during that stretch. It is predicted that the Hornets’ potent offence will prove too much for Miami to handle.
Without Joel Embiid, who is ruled out of the play-in tournament due to appendix surgery recovery, Philadelphia’s hopes hinge on a standout performance from Tyrese Maxey. Michigan alumnus Franz Wagner, recently returning from an ankle sprain, is expected to elevate Orlando over the top.
The Sixers’ chances are further diminished without Embiid, potentially lacking the firepower to keep up with the Hornets’ prolific three-point shooting. Charlotte, having emerged as a top team in the East since January 1, is tipped to secure the No. 8 seed.
Western Conference Play-In Predictions
The Trail Blazers, having secured 10 wins in their last 14 games, have seemingly found their defensive rhythm, peaking at an opportune moment. However, Phoenix has maintained a consistent performance throughout the season, boasting a top-10 defence. The outcome of their match-up is considered highly uncertain.
The Warriors have struggled towards the end of the season and stand as the only play-in team with a losing record at 37-45. Conversely, the Clippers concluded the season with eight wins out of 12, spearheaded by Kawhi Leonard.
Despite performing strongly this season, the Suns are not expected to overcome Leonard.
